Drax Group (LON:DRX) Hits New 52-Week High - Here's Why

Drax Group logo with Utilities background

Drax Group plc (LON:DRX - Get Free Report)'s stock price hit a new 52-week high during mid-day trading on Monday . The stock traded as high as GBX 695 ($9.53) and last traded at GBX 694 ($9.52), with a volume of 577300 shares. The stock had previously closed at GBX 676.82 ($9.29).

Drax Group Stock Performance

The company has a quick ratio of 0.32, a current ratio of 1.26 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 64.11. The stock has a market capitalization of £2.55 billion, a PE ratio of 4.12, a PEG ratio of 0.10 and a beta of 1.22. The firm has a 50 day moving average price of GBX 636.91 and a 200-day moving average price of GBX 618.20.

Insiders Place Their Bets

In other news, insider Will Gardiner sold 150,000 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ction that occurred on Tuesday, June 3rd. The shares were sold at an average price of GBX 660 ($9.05), for a total transaction of £990,000 ($1,358,211.00). 0.67% of the stock is currently owned by insiders.

Drax Group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Drax Group plc, together with its subsidiaries, engages in renewable power generation in the United Kingdom. It operates through three segments: Pellet Production, Generation, and Customers. The Pellet Production segment produces and sells biomass pellets. The Generation segment provides renewable, dispatchable power, and system support services to the electricity grid.
